The New York Jets are a professional American football team based in the New York metropolitan area, competing in the NFL as part of the AFC East division. They are newsworthy due to several recent events. Firstly, they are considered early winners in NFL free agency, suggesting successful acquisitions or strategic moves to improve their roster. Secondly, former Jets player Joe Klecko was among five ex-NFL players pardoned by the President for past crimes. Thirdly, a current Jets player, Kris Boyd, was recently shot, and a suspect has been charged with attempted murder. Finally, the performance of former Jets quarterback Sam Darnold is being re-evaluated, highlighting the team's past struggles at the position. These events contribute to the Jets' current relevance, impacting their team dynamics, public image, and historical context.
